Machine Adjusters play a crucial role in maintaining production efficiency. Their responsibilitiestypically include setup, adjustment, repairs, monitoring and maintenance. Overall, their expertise helps ensure that production runs seamlessly and meets quality standards. This position reports to the Day Shift, which operates from Monday through Thursday from 6:00am - 4:30pm. There is occasional work needed on Fridays at discretion of site leadership, depending on production needs. How you will make an impact (responsibilities): Working closely with the production team to meet production and quality goalsAbility to understand the functions of the machine, correlator, and pressesAdjusting the machine periodically for quality controlUnderstands and can lock out and tag out a machine when requiredVerify machines are working correctly through daily inspectionsManaging quality by checking the operators work, quality of bags, and checking labels for correctnessOther duties as assigned
